Output 8deb8710cdac19dfeb6877796449037ed932c9a67ab1c08f06000b7c3f437c1a:1

value
26233
script pubkey
OP_0 OP_PUSHBYTES_20 aabe206e7f77dc663893714fd16a2b4b280f3210
address
bc1q42lzqmnlwlwxvwynw98az63tfv5q7vssngfe2e
transaction
8deb8710cdac19dfeb6877796449037ed932c9a67ab1c08f06000b7c3f437c1a
confirmations
361549
spent
true